Star Wars: How Dave Filoni Almost Blew His Chance At Lucasfilm Animation

Star Wars fan-favorite Dave Filoni almost didn’t make it to Lucasfilm.

It is amazing how set-in-stone history is. You almost forget about the myriad of ways things could have turned out. Star Wars has a rich tapestry of history, ranging from various filmmakers and storytellers across decades. And one such storyteller who has resonated with fans is Dave Filoni. Over the course of several years, he’s become the mastermind of the entire Clone Wars conflict in the Star Wars universe. So embedded is he in the franchise, that he recently made his live-action debut in The Mandalorian.

In a new documentary series, Disney Gallery: The Mandalorian, Speaking with the other Mandalorian directors during a roundtable, Filoni opened up about how he got his start at Lucasfilm Animation. As it turns out, he very nearly blew it with a producer at the studio.

“I almost didn’t get the job [at Lucasfilm Animation] because I thought it was a practical joke,” Filoni revealed. “I was working at Nickelodeon and somebody called from Lucasfilm animation and I was like, ‘There is no Lucasfilm Animation.’ And I thought I’d just been so excited about Revenge of the Sith coming out and talking about it all the time that the guys from Spongebob were just busting my chops over Star Wars. And so I thought it was just a prank call. It was this producer, who I’d never heard of from *air quotes* “Lucasfilm Animation.” They were doing *air quotes* “The Clone Wars.” And I’m being like ‘Ugh.’ Because you get so tired of being picked on that you’re just like, ‘This is the Spongebob guys, I know it is.’”

Filoni continued: “And I say, ‘Oh, you’re doing the Clone Wars, but you kind of already did that, right?’ And I’m talking like that. And she’s like, ‘Well, this is going to be computer animation and a whole new series,’ and I’m like, ‘I don’t do computer animation.’ And she’s like, ‘Well, you’ve been recommended to us by George.’ I’m like, *in a saracastic voice* ‘Really. George recommended me.’ This is the way I’m talking…and I said look, ‘I gotta ask you. Who put you up to this?’ She’s like, ‘Excuse me?’ ‘Is this Spongebob?’ And then she says, ‘Is this Dave Filoni?’ I said, ‘Yeah?’ ‘Are you working on Avatar: The Last Airbender?’ I said, ‘Well, yeah.’ ‘Well, you’re the guy.’

“And then I realized,” Filoni laughed, “and it just clicked, and I literally said, ‘You have no idea how “the guy” I am. I’m so the guy. I have a Jedi costume I’m making in my garage right now.’ She later told me she wanted to hang up right then and there, but she’d already made the appointment, so she kept it.”

Luckily for Star Wars fans that this meeting didn’t turn out too badly. From there, Filoni had to go through rounds of meetings before he finally locked down the job. Hilariously enough, Filoni didn’t think he’d be getting the job, and as George Lucas himself looked through his portfolio, Filoni could only think of one thing.

“When I’m in line for Revenge of the Sith,” Filoni recalled, “I could outclass any nerd there, because I’ve been a room with George Lucas. My cred for my opinion has just shot up.”
